Analysis by the Legislative Reference Bureau
This bill requires the Department of Administration and local units of
government to give preference, over a bidder from a neighboring state that requires
a certain percentage of a contractor's employees on a state project be residents of that
state, to a person that can ensure that the percentage of employees the person will
employ who are Wisconsin residents is at least that percentage required by the
neighboring state to be that state's residents.

AB493,1 5Section 1. 16.855 (1r) of the statutes is renumbered 16.855 (1r) (b).
AB493,2 6Section 2. 16.855 (1r) (a) of the statutes is created to read:
AB493,2,1
116.855 (1r) (a) In this subsection:
AB493,2,22 1. "Neighboring state" means Illinois, Indiana, Iowa, Minnesota, or Michigan.
AB493,2,53 2. "Wisconsin resident" means any person who has resided in Wisconsin for at
4least 30 consecutive days immediately prior to bidding and intends to remain in
5Wisconsin.
AB493,3 6Section 3. 16.855 (1r) (c) of the statutes is created to read:
AB493,2,157 16.855 (1r) (c) The department shall maintain a list of neighboring states that
8require contractors to ensure that a certain percentage of employees the contractor
9employs on the project the contract covers are residents of that state. If a bidder is
10a resident of a state on that list and submits a bid during a period when the
11neighboring state is enforcing the requirement, the department shall, when
12awarding the contract, give a preference over that bidder to a person that can ensure
13that the percentage of employees the person will employ on the project covered by the
14contract that are Wisconsin residents is at least the percentage of resident employees
15required by the other state.

AB493,6 25Section 6. 66.0901 (10) of the statutes is created to read:
AB493,3,3
166.0901 (10) Contracting preference. (a) In this subsection, "Wisconsin
2resident" means any person who has resided in Wisconsin for at least 30 consecutive
3days immediately prior to bidding and intends to remain in Wisconsin.
AB493,3,104 (b) If a bidder is a resident of a state on the list maintained by the department
5of administration under s. 16.855 (1r) (c) and submits a bid during a period when the
6other state is enforcing that state's employee residence requirements, a municipality
7shall, when awarding the contract, give a preference over that bidder to a person that
8can ensure that the percentage of employees the person will employ on the project
9covered by the contract that are Wisconsin residents is at least the percentage of
10resident employees required by the other state.
AB493,7 11Section 7. Initial applicability.
AB493,3,1212 (1) This act first applies to awards made on the effective date of this subsection.
